Piñata by Leopoldo Gout
The book is a chilling tale that intertwines Mexican folklore with a modern horror narrative. It follows Carmen Sanchez, an architect who travels to Mexico with her two daughters to oversee the restoration of a historic church. As they delve deeper into the project, they inadvertently awaken ancient spirits tied to the land and its violent past. The story explores themes of cultural identity, family bonds, and the supernatural, as the Sanchez family confronts malevolent forces that threaten to unravel their lives. The novel masterfully blends suspense and cultural commentary, creating a gripping and eerie atmosphere.
